The parties of record before the Property Tax Appeal Board are
Elio Ferretti, the appellant, by attorney Julie Realmuto of
McCarthy & Duffy, Chicago, Illinois; and the Cook County Board
of Review.
The subject property is improved with a 41-year old, multi-level
dwelling of frame and masonry construction containing 1,645
square feet of living area with a partial, finished basement.
The appellant's appeal is based on unequal treatment in the
assessment process. The appellant submitted information on four
comparable properties described as multi-level frame and masonry
dwellings that range in age from 36 to 40 years old for
consideration. The comparables range in size from 1,350 to
1,976 square feet of living area and have improvement
assessments ranging from $16.91 to $17.59 per square foot of
living area. The subject's improvement assessment is $20.91 per
square foot of living area. Based on this evidence, the
appellant requested a reduction in the subject's improvement
assessment.
